    Alright, as some, not many probably, of you know, I'm staff for Nan Desu Kan here in Denver, it was just last weekend. I'm mainly stationed at Prop Check, so I get to do fun stuff as far as the Dealer's Room department is concerned.

    My biggest pet peeve is when you come to pick up your prop as you leave DR, I'll ask what I'm looking for, just to make things a tad easier. I really, really love it when you say "Sword." It makes it even better when I ask which one, and you point to the table stacked 6 inches high of swords and say, "It's over there." Icing on the cake when I ask for a description and you give the length and color and mention it's wood (A really common sword was Ichigo's bankai from Bleach, so often I'd get "It's black"). I wish to kill these people, yes I know we give you cards so we know which prop is yours, but when I'm surrounded by swords, staves, and bows, along with whatever else there may be, I like to know what I'm looking for.

    To the person who left a mug full of coffee, I just would like to say, "Wha?" We were busy and you didn't wait for us to finish and give you a card, so it just sort of appeared there. You weren't in costume, otherwise I'd know exactly who you were, and you waited until we were busy again to come and get it back, so it just sort of disappeared. Is it too much to ask to wait until we're ready for you, it's not a problem for anyone else.

    Ok, this is the second year in a row that a key card for the hotel has been left with us, seriously, why do we need your key card, don't you need it more?

    People I realize that Friday, as soon as we open DR, you want in so you can shop, but must all of you have that day as Big Prop Day? Seriously guys, we got almost every single big prop all at once as soon as DR opened, wait a bit for that costume, we like to be able move so that your prop is returned undamaged.

    How is it that so many people can't grasp the concept of "DEALER'S ROOM IS CLOSED!!!"? Especially when we've been shouting it for the past hour and a half...

    And finally, to the person who picked up a Serial Experiments Lain DVD set (no box) near prop check, I'd like it back. I got a good deal on it, and while you got a better one, my money paid for it, not yours, please give it back. If you're nice about it, I won't use your soul as a bargaining chip for next year.
